On 15/06/2004, at 7:33 AM, Robert Grant wrote:

I'm concerned that there are a bunch of AU Carbon views out there that don't seem to function in the expected manner. The AUValidation suite is excellent for reigning in wayward AU engines but there's nothing to check on the view side of things.

Now perhaps this is a Carbon in Cocoa issue - but there are a bunch of plug editors out there that give GarageBand, Numerology, Rax and SynthTest trouble.

The CocoaAUHost doesn't help in this case because it only hosts Cocoa UIs and presenting Carbon UIs is left as an exercise for the developer - and I quote:

" if (!viewBundlePath || !viewClassName) {
// If we get here, the audio unit does not have Cocoa UI, and we don't have a default UI.
// An ambitious app would display the (potential) Carbon UI in a separate window.
// See "Integrating Carbon and Cocoa in your application" -- <http://developer.apple.com/documentation/Cocoa/Conceptual/ CarbonCocoaDoc/index.html>
"

We're trying to be "ambitious" and we are succeeding most of the time. But it seems that the high value AUs (and typically the ones that don't have a demo to test with) are making our apps look bad.

So what's going to happen?
